About Barangay Camp Clark

Classified as a small barangay, Barangay Camp Clark is one of the administrative divisions of Isabela in Negros Occidental, Western Visayas, Philippines.

According to the 2020 Philippine census, Barangay Camp Clark had a population of 1,167. This made it the 24th largest of 30 barangays in Isabela by population, placing it among the smaller barangays of the municipality. Residents of Barangay Camp Clark accounted for approximately 1.81% of the total population of Isabela, which stood at 64,516 in the same census year.

The barangay recorded 1,186 residents in the 2015 intercensal count and 1,167 residents in the 2020 Census — a net change of -1.6%, consistent with a broadly stable settlement. Barangay Camp Clark is officially classified as rural, a designation applied to barangays with lower population density and predominantly non-built-up land use.

Isabela is a municipality comprising 30 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Camp Clark,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. Within the wider province of Negros Occidental, which contains 662 barangays across its component cities and municipalities, Barangay Camp Clark ranks 532nd by 2020 population. Negros Occidental is classified as a 1st by the Bureau of Local Government Finance, a category that reflects the province's annual regular income.

Like every Philippine barangay, Barangay Camp Clark is led by an elected Punong Barangay (barangay captain) supported by seven Sangguniang Barangay members (kagawads), an SK Chairperson, a Barangay Secretary, and a Barangay Treasurer. The next Barangay and Sangguniang Kabataan Elections (BSKE) are scheduled for Monday, November 2, 2026, with officials serving four-year terms under Republic Act No. 12232.
